GLDYG832 5G Magnetic Mount Omnidirectional Antenna

SKUGLDYG832

GLDYG832 is a linear-polarized 5G magnetic mount antenna covering 896–960 MHz, 1710–2700 MHz and 3300–3800 MHz. It has a listed gain of 7 dBi, 50 Ohm impedance and VSWR below 1.5, with an SMA male connector on 3 m RG174 cable.

Three separate bands, one defined installation

GLDYG832 is intended for RF designs whose operating frequency falls within one of three documented ranges: 896–960 MHz, 1710–2700 MHz or 3300–3800 MHz. These are separate ranges, so the exact system frequency should be checked against them before the antenna is selected.

The antenna is omnidirectional with linear polarization, a listed gain of 7 dBi, 50 Ohm impedance and VSWR below 1.5. Its SMA male connector and 3 m RG174 cable define the mating interface and available cable reach.

The magnetic base determines the mounting method. The complete antenna measures Ø48 × 355 mm, operates from -40 to +85°C and is listed as RoHS compliant.
